Transaction 4b39c86936e31ab507f1c9020d205b9892d1cf7665868118bdda2b69cefd6a9e

4 Input
2 Outputs
  • 4b39c86936e31ab507f1c9020d205b9892d1cf7665868118bdda2b69cefd6a9e:0
  • value  1270000000
    address  3LcsNdsvtvP83uSgBTpT3sJ5R5nDRjxfVS
  • 4b39c86936e31ab507f1c9020d205b9892d1cf7665868118bdda2b69cefd6a9e:1
  • value  1251701
    address  bc1qvh90z5hhlymgjqsqmn6hs2kf94azwyt45xl4ue